Addtional InformationFUNCTION:Stabilizes the structure of photosystem II oxygen- evolving complex (OEC), the ion environment of oxygen evolution and protects the OEC against heat-induced inactivation (By similarity).SUBUNIT:Part of the oxygen-evolving complex of photosystem II (By similarity).PTM:Might be translocated into the thylakoid lumen by the Tat system. The position of the signal and transit peptide cleavages have not been experimentally proven.SIMILARITY:Belongs to the psbU family.
